FACT FIND
The Fact Finders series is the new non-fiction component of Oxford's popular infant reading scheme, Oxford Reading Tree. The Fact Finders will introduce non-fiction books to infant children, and focus on developing the information retrieval and handling skills they need to use them effectively. The series encompasses a whole range of genres, illustration styles, and subject focuses.
The first eighteen titles are grouped into three topic units: `Myself', `Families', and `Houses and homes'.

Unit A, `Myself', supports National Curriculum Science, Technology, and History, as well as developing reading skills and demonstrating different styles of non-fiction writing. The books also reinforce safety, health, and care messages for the youngest infants.
Unit B, `Families', explores the diversity of types of families. It supports National Curriculum History and Geography, and learning about religions, as well as well as developing reading skills and demonstrating different styles of non-fiction writing.
Unit C, `Houses and Homes', supports National Curriculum Geography, History, Technology, and Mathematics, as well as well as developing reading skills and demonstrating different styles of non-fiction writing.
